Transaction 423a10b3e8fdce7201738ff8e51366e2fa30c9a5708d8a748e5603a0f17600fd

1 Input
2 Outputs
  • 423a10b3e8fdce7201738ff8e51366e2fa30c9a5708d8a748e5603a0f17600fd:0
  • value  1835862
    address  3Eo14iJhPZbCZe41myAPAtpxEqDwCH5Y2g
  • 423a10b3e8fdce7201738ff8e51366e2fa30c9a5708d8a748e5603a0f17600fd:1
  • value  792571205
    address  32jsqms7xi1WZJ9tt4Xi5bSJU7hk4tHsoD